Q: Β  Which entrance test scores are accepted by Delhi University for BTech?
A: 

Candidates wanting to pursue BTech from DU must meet the prescribed eligibility and selection requirements. The university accept valid scores of JEE Main and CUET for selection purposes. Selection shall be done based on merit in these entrance examinations. The aspirants shall stay updated with DU admission schedule and the accepted exam dates.

Q: Β  What is the fee for B.Ed at Delhi University?
A: 

Candidates wanting to get into DU B.Ed course must meet the CUET-PG criteria and hava a valid score. Once candidates get selected, the fee payment must be done for seat confirmation. University of Delhi B.Ed tuition fee ranges from INR 16,800 to INR 74,000. The total course fee may include other components as well, such as hostel fees, caution money, and more. Candidates shall note that the fee information given here is as per the official website/ sanctioning body. It is however, still subject to revision. Hence, is indicative.

Q: Β  What is the cost of studying BA from Delhi University?
A: 

The University of Delhi BA tuition fee ranges from INR 540 to INR 1.55 lakh. It varies based on selected course specialisation and the allotted college. The course fee structue includes hostel fee that range from INR 66,900 to INR 5.4 lakh. The one-time fee range from INR 50 to INR 12,070. Candidates who get finalised have to pay the prescribed admission fee amount. The given fee is taken from the official website/ sanctioning body. It is still subject to revision and hence, is indicative.

V
Vibhuti Kumari Gupta Verified Icon
B.Sc. (Hons.) in Mathematics - Batch of 2026
Offered by Shaheed Rajguru College of Applied Sciences for Women (Delhi University)
3
2Placements4Infrastructure4Faculty3Crowd & Campus Life2Value for Money
It has good infrastructure and facilities. Satisfied with placements and extra opportunities.
Placements: Only a few students, like 1-3, are placed in my course. The highest package offered ranges from 4-6 LPA. The average package ranges from 1-2 LPA. If we talk about the lowest package, then there are no placements. 20-30 percent of students got internships, and companies that visit the college are not fixed. Top roles are not offered.
Infrastructure: Our college infrastructure is good. Wi-Fi is not available in college, but we can get it in labs and the hostel. Classrooms are clean and large in size. Our canteen food is famous, and it tastes really fantastic. Medical facilities are always available in the hostel and gymnasium. In sports, we have an outdoor badminton court, an outdoor volleyball court, and a kho-kho ground. It has an indoor aerobics area, a table-tennis court, a gym, chess, a carrom board, and a basketball team. Recently, a cricket team was made. Since last year, NCC has been available.
Faculty: Teachers are good, and they take regular classes. They are well-qualified. Their knowledge is outstanding, especially in my course. Assistant professors are not that good. They always try hard, and their efforts are really appreciated. The course curriculum is relevant for students who want to study further. It is not relevant for students who want to go into a different line. If we talk about exam difficulties, it depends on the university because papers are made by them. Our internal marks depend on our teachers. They give us enough marks so that we can pass the end-semester exams.
Other: I chose this course because I want to study, and this subject is my favorite. If students choose this course, then they will have multiple options for their future career. The college should provide us with practical knowledge, like internships, projects, workshops, etc., so that we can relate it to real-life problems. There are a lot of events and extracurricular activities, and they are good. Our fest is good, but no big celebrities came because of timing issues, which ended at 6-7 PM. The campus crowd is average. Connectivity depends on us. The fee concession is provided in our college.

V
Visha Kumari Verified Icon
B.A. (Hons.) in Philosophy - Batch of 2028
Offered by Dyal Singh College, University of Delhi
4.8
5Placements4Infrastructure5Faculty5Crowd & Campus Life5Value for Money
Dyal Singh College, DU is know for its good faculty, especially in arts and commerce fields.
Placements: 55 percent of student got placed in the philosophy course and rest choose higher studies. The highest package offered in philosophy course is 23 LPA. The lowest package offered ranges from 4-5 LPA. THe average package offered is 8 LPA. KPMG, EY and Genpact companies hire students in our course. Total 15 students got internship from our course. Roles offered in philosophy course are management, consultant, research analyst, policy consultant, lawyer, etc.
Infrastructure: In our course, Wi-Fi is available. The library is present and other departments that require labs are also present. There is a 2 floors library. A ground floor is for studying area and contains some of books and 1 floor contains maximum all books related to every course. Hostel is under construction right now and it will be completed in 2-3 years.
Faculty: Teacher of our course are very helpful, qualified and knowledgeable. Their teaching quality is good and their nature is friendly. Semester exam are from moderate to high level. In our course, the maximum pass percentage is 85.
Other: I chose this course because I have interest in reading different philosophers books. The best thing about philosophy course is that it make us think in correct way and make us more responsible for our decision.

The admission process for MCA in DU -

Appear in the national entrance exam β€” CUET‑PG

As of recent years, DU PG admissions (including MCA) follow CUET‑PG.Β 
2. Register / fill DU's PG admission formAfter CUET‑PG results, apply using DU's PG admission portal; you'll need to choose MCA in application.
3. Shortlisting β€” based on CUET‑PG score & eligibilityAdmissions are based on merit: your CUET‑PG score + matching eligibility (math background + bachelor's degree + minimum marks).
4. Seat allotment / counselling / admission listDU publishes seat-allotment / merit-lists; if you get selected, you must accept the seat as per instructions.Β 
5. Document verification & fee paymentYou will need to submit original degree / mark‑sheets / math‑subject proof etc., and pay fees to confirm admission.
